Data notes

NGOs are only included if they say they work in fewer than 50 countries. This is because some organisations claim they are working in every single country in the world, or very large numbers of countries. This is unlikely. So we can exclude them by restricting the number of countries organisations work in.

The figures for income and spending include the total income and spending of the organisations in all the countries they work in.

Religious organisations refers to those organisations which self-describe themselves as undertaking "religious activities" in their causes.

Doctors for Nepal

Charity number 1133441

04/01/2010

Latest income £46,680

[Dec 2024]

DFN provides scholarships at Nepali medical schools for students from poor rural backgrounds. In return, the students undertake to work in remote and deprived rural areas of Nepal for an agreed period after qualifying. The charity supports students both during and after their studies, in liaison with local medical colleges; it also delivers health projects and disaster relief.

Work in Nepal

British Friends of Quaker Council for European Affairs

Charity number 293776

26/02/1986

Latest income £83,795

[Dec 2024]

The primary purpose of the QCEA British Committee (BC) is to support the work of Quaker House in Brussels (QCEA). The Quaker Council for European Affairs (QCEA) was founded in 1979 to bear witness throughout Europe to Friends' long-standing concerns for peace, human rights and the right sharing of resources. It does this chiefly through staff based at Quaker House in Brussels.

Work in Belgium
